Are you the self-proclaimed, "fastest skier on the hill"? Do you like going straight regardless of what’s in your way? The Mindbender 108Ti is the ski for you. Its directional profile and full titanal layer will keep you in control and ready for the speed.
SPECIFICATIONS
LENGTH | TIP (mm) | WAIST (mm) | TAIL (mm) | RADIUS | WEIGHT |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
172 cm | 136 | 108 | 125 | 19 m | 1882 g |
179 cm | 136 | 108 | 125 | 20.9 m | 2032 g |
186 cm | 136 | 108 | 125 | 22.9 m | 2236 g |
193 cm | 136 | 108 | 125 | 24.9 m | 2327 g |
FEATURES
All-Terrain Rocker | A gradual rise to the tip for great versatility in all conditions, with a short, low rise in the tail for added control variable snow. |
Fir/Aspen Core | Fir - Energetic, tough, dense wood that absorbs impact. Aspen - Energetic, tough, dense wood that absorbs impact. |
Ti Y-Beam | Precision cut titanal in a ‘Y’ shape alters the torsional stiffness of the ski while maintaining a balanced, even flex pattern that delivers power in a controlled manner throughout the length of the ski. |
Powerwall Sidewalls | Power transfer is dramatically enhanced with the oversized ABS sidewalls that are laminated and pocketed within the woodcore in the midbody of the ski. With the sidewall extending into the heart of the ski, the transmission of energy from skier to ski edge is direct and precise. |
